    Abstract: Provided is a pneumatic tire. A band-like sound absorptive member is fixed to the inner surface of a tread portion along the tire circumferential direction. An end portion in the tire width direction of the sound absorptive member is located on the outer side in the tire width direction with respect to a shoulder main groove located on the outermost side in the tire width direction. A width W1 of the sound absorptive member in the tire width direction and a tread development width TDW of the tread portion satisfy a relationship of 0.65?(W1/TDW)?0.90. The width W1 of the sound absorptive member and a belt width W2 of a first belt ply having the maximum width of a belt layer satisfy a relationship of 0.70?(W1/W2)?0.95.

    Abstract: A pneumatic tire that includes a tread portion extending in a tire circumferential direction and having an annular shape, a pair of sidewall portions disposed on both tread portion sides, and a pair of bead portions each disposed radially on an inner side of the sidewall portions. A first filler rubber is disposed on an outer circumference of a bead core of each bead portion, a carcass layer mounted between the pair of bead portions, a plurality of belt layers disposed on an outer circumferential side of the carcass layer and turned up from a tire inner to a tire outer side around the bead core. A second filler rubber is disposed on an outer side of the carcass layer in a tire width direction, and a transponder is disposed between the carcass layer and the second filler rubber in contact with the second filler rubber.

    Abstract: Included in a pneumatic tire are a tread extending in a circumferential direction and having an annular shape, sidewalls disposed on both sides of the tread, and beads disposed on an inner side of the sidewalls in a radial direction. A bead filler is disposed on an outer circumference of a bead core of each of the beads, a carcass layer is mounted between the beads, a reinforcing layer formed of an organic fiber cord is adjacent to an outer side of the bead filler in a width direction, a height of an upper end of the reinforcing layer is equal to or greater than a height of an upper end of the bead filler, and a transponderis between a position of an outer side in the radial direction by 15 mm from an upper end of the bead core and the upper end of the reinforcing layer.

    Abstract: In a pneumatic tire including a tread portion extending in a tire circumferential direction and having an annular shape, a pair of sidewall portions respectively disposed on both sides of the tread portion, and a pair of bead portions disposed on an inner side of the pair of sidewall portions in a tire radial direction, a transponder is embedded in one of the sidewall portions extending in the tire circumferential direction, the transponder is covered with a coating layer, a relative dielectric constant of the coating layer is lower than a relative dielectric constant of a peripheral rubber member adjacent to the coating layer, and a shortest distance D from an outer edge of the coating layer to the transponder in a tire meridian cross-section is 0.3 mm or more.

    Abstract: Provided is a pneumatic tire that can provide improved communication performance of a transponder while ensuring durability of the tire. In a pneumatic tire including a tread portion extending in a tire circumferential direction and having an annular shape, a pair of sidewall portions respectively disposed on both sides of the tread portion, and a pair of bead portions each disposed on an inner side of the pair of sidewall portions in a tire radial direction, a transponder is embedded in one of the sidewall portions, the transponder is covered with a coating layer, a relative dielectric constant of the coating layer is lower than a relative dielectric constant of a peripheral rubber member adjacent to the coating layer, and a total thickness Gac of the coating layer and a maximum thickness Gar of the transponder satisfy a relationship 1.1?Gac/Gar?3.0.

    Abstract: Provided are an RFID (radio frequency identification) module and a pneumatic tire in which the RFID module is embedded. An RFID module includes an IC (integrated circuit) substrate that stores data, an antenna that transmits and receives data, and a covering layer that covers the antenna. The covering layer contains calcium carbonate, and a relative dielectric constant of the covering layer is 7 or less.

    Abstract: Provided is a remaining toner conveying apparatus including a cleaning blade which recovers a toner remaining on a surface of a photosensitive drum and a conveying screw which conveys the remaining toner so that a conveyance amount per predetermined time in a first conveyance path conveying the remaining toner recovered by the cleaning blade to a discharge portion for discharging the remaining toner is equal to or less than a conveyance amount in a second conveyance path in a downstream side in a conveyance direction where the conveyance path is narrower than the first conveyance path.

    Abstract: Provided is an image forming apparatus capable of appropriately setting a range of a charging voltage for electrically charging an image bearing member. A charging roller (2) and a charging power source (S1) are configured to apply a voltage between the charging roller (2) and a photosensitive drum (1) to electrically charge the photosensitive drum (1). A control circuit (13) is configured to set a voltage for obtaining a predetermined discharge current by the charging roller (2) with the photosensitive drum (1). The control circuit (13) is configured to determine, depending on a state of a resistance acting on an electric current flowing between the charging roller (2) and the photosensitive drum (1), at least one of an upper limit or a lower limit of the voltage set by the control circuit (13).
